我用MIDAS 和ORACLE做程序遇到一个问题,请大家帮忙(100分)

  • 主题发起人 主题发起人 zljzyj
  • 开始时间 开始时间
Z

zljzyj

Unregistered / Unconfirmed
GUEST, unregistred user!
的数据库有一字段为long row(存储照片)但是客户端保存数据时却总是存不上,还用两层的方法, 却能保存,
不知为何请帮忙
 
是我问的有问题吗?有人做过类似的吗能告诉我怎么做的吗大家多帮忙。
 
我还是有这个问题,大家就帮帮, 你们在三层中如何显示图片的(用ORacle库)
 
我一般不用Long row,而用BLOB字段
一般通过流的方式保存图片(JPEG)型。但用BLOB字段在C/S结构中似乎有问题的。(ORA 8.1.6)
 
在两层中,我用流还可以,但在三层中不行了,我准备升级Delphi,看一下如何?
 
有以下原因可能导致此问题,请仔细检查:
1、D4中BDE的一个于ORACLE有关的DLL有BUG,下载补丁或升级DELPHI。
2、在D4中,如果LONG RAW列被CACHE了,但某些情况下(不详)BDE不能主动查知它的更新,如果你一并更新
了该记录中的其它列,则它就能被更新.不知D5是否无此问题.
如果你说的是D5,算我什么也没说.
 
客户端的Tclientdataset 对应中间层一个Ttable,这样Long raw 字段可以通过
Loadfromfile 方法将文件读入。
 
多人接受答案了。
 
后退
顶部